=================================================================== RCS file: /cvsrepo/anoncvs/cvs/src/share/mk/bsd.own.mk,v retrieving revision 1.201 retrieving revision 1.202 diff -u -r1.201 -r1.202 --- src/share/mk/bsd.own.mk 2020/04/02 17:58:43 1.201 +++ src/share/mk/bsd.own.mk 2020/05/30 19:22:00 1.202 @@ -1,4 +1,4 @@ -# $OpenBSD: bsd.own.mk,v 1.201 2020/04/02 17:58:43 kettenis Exp $ +# $OpenBSD: bsd.own.mk,v 1.202 2020/05/30 19:22:00 drahn Exp $ # $NetBSD: bsd.own.mk,v 1.24 1996/04/13 02:08:09 thorpej Exp $ # Host-specific overrides @@ -15,13 +15,17 @@ # Set `YP' to `yes' to build with support for NIS/YP. YP?= yes -CLANG_ARCH=aarch64 amd64 arm i386 mips64 mips64el powerpc sparc64 +CLANG_ARCH=aarch64 amd64 arm i386 mips64 mips64el powerpc powerpc64 sparc64 GCC4_ARCH=alpha hppa mips64el sh sparc64 GCC3_ARCH=m88k -LLD_ARCH=aarch64 amd64 arm i386 +LLD_ARCH=aarch64 amd64 arm i386 powerpc64 .if ${MACHINE} == "sgi" GCC4_ARCH+=mips64 +.endif + +.if ${MACHINE_ARCH} == "powerpc64" +NOPIC= .endif # m88k: ?